|
Derivatives and Hedging Activities Net Gains (Losses) on Fair Value Hedging Relationships (Details) - USD ($)
$ in Thousands
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2020
|
Sep. 30, 2019
|
Sep. 30, 2020
|
Sep. 30, 2019
|Derivative Instruments and Hedging Activities Disclosures [Line Items]
|Change in unrealized gain (loss) on hedged item in fair value hedge
|$ (141,559)
|$ 231,744
|$ 1,093,948
|$ 830,633
|Change in unrealized gain (loss) on fair value hedging instruments
|139,148
|(240,802)
|(1,118,748)
|(862,142)
|Net changes in fair value before price alignment interest
|(2,411)
|(9,058)
|(24,800)
|(31,509)
|Price alignment interest
|155
|836
|[1],[2]
|1,047
|(553)
|[3]
|Net interest settlements on derivatives
|(78,901)
|15,860
|(112,246)
|[1],[2]
|54,332
|[1],[2]
|Amortization/accretion of gains (losses) on active hedging relationships
|2,015
|304
|3,973
|665
|Net gains (losses) on qualifying fair-value hedging relationships
|(79,142)
|7,942
|(132,026)
|22,935
|Amortization/accretion of gains (losses) on discontinued fair-value hedging relationships
|0
|(512)
|(36)
|(6,678)
|Net gains (losses) on derivatives and hedging activities in net interest income
|(79,142)
|7,430
|[1]
|(132,062)
|[1]
|16,257
|[1]
|Advances | Interest Income | Interest-rate swaps
|Derivative Instruments and Hedging Activities Disclosures [Line Items]
|Change in unrealized gain (loss) on hedged item in fair value hedge
|(104,009)
|101,809
|530,727
|432,419
|Change in unrealized gain (loss) on fair value hedging instruments
|99,757
|(96,264)
|(533,327)
|(431,365)
|Net changes in fair value before price alignment interest
|(4,252)
|5,545
|(2,600)
|1,054
|Price alignment interest
|92
|782
|732
|[3]
|477
|[3]
|Net interest settlements on derivatives
|(54,836)
|13,271
|(83,275)
|[1],[2]
|56,729
|[1],[2]
|Amortization/accretion of gains (losses) on active hedging relationships
|1
|0
|(13)
|0
|Net gains (losses) on qualifying fair-value hedging relationships
|(58,995)
|19,598
|(85,156)
|58,260
|Amortization/accretion of gains (losses) on discontinued fair-value hedging relationships
|0
|2
|0
|0
|Net gains (losses) on derivatives and hedging activities in net interest income
|(58,995)
|19,600
|[1]
|(85,156)
|[1]
|58,260
|[1]
|Investments | Interest Income | Interest-rate swaps
|Derivative Instruments and Hedging Activities Disclosures [Line Items]
|Change in unrealized gain (loss) on hedged item in fair value hedge
|(50,989)
|140,243
|589,234
|507,397
|Change in unrealized gain (loss) on fair value hedging instruments
|53,325
|(150,320)
|(614,242)
|(535,526)
|Net changes in fair value before price alignment interest
|2,336
|(10,077)
|(25,008)
|(28,129)
|Price alignment interest
|73
|201
|474
|[3]
|(877)
|[3]
|Net interest settlements on derivatives
|(39,134)
|6,556
|(72,815)
|[1],[2]
|32,167
|[1],[2]
|Amortization/accretion of gains (losses) on active hedging relationships
|1,263
|117
|1,902
|293
|Net gains (losses) on qualifying fair-value hedging relationships
|(35,462)
|(3,203)
|(95,447)
|3,454
|Amortization/accretion of gains (losses) on discontinued fair-value hedging relationships
|0
|0
|0
|0
|Net gains (losses) on derivatives and hedging activities in net interest income
|(35,462)
|(3,203)
|[1]
|(95,447)
|[1]
|3,454
|[1]
|Unsettled CO bonds, at par | Interest Expense | Interest-rate swaps
|Derivative Instruments and Hedging Activities Disclosures [Line Items]
|Change in unrealized gain (loss) on hedged item in fair value hedge
|13,439
|(10,308)
|(26,013)
|(109,183)
|Change in unrealized gain (loss) on fair value hedging instruments
|(13,934)
|5,782
|28,821
|104,749
|Net changes in fair value before price alignment interest
|(495)
|(4,526)
|2,808
|(4,434)
|Price alignment interest
|(10)
|(147)
|(159)
|[3]
|(153)
|[3]
|Net interest settlements on derivatives
|15,069
|(3,967)
|43,844
|[1],[2]
|(34,564)
|[1],[2]
|Amortization/accretion of gains (losses) on active hedging relationships
|751
|187
|2,084
|372
|Net gains (losses) on qualifying fair-value hedging relationships
|15,315
|(8,453)
|48,577
|(38,779)
|Amortization/accretion of gains (losses) on discontinued fair-value hedging relationships
|0
|(514)
|(36)
|(6,678)
|Net gains (losses) on derivatives and hedging activities in net interest income
|$ 15,315
|$ (8,967)
|[1]
|$ 48,541
|[1]
|$ (45,457)
|[1]
|X
- Definition
+ References
Amortization Accretion of Active Hedging Relationships
+ Details
No definition available.
|X
- Definition
+ References
Amortization Accretion of Discontinued Fair Value Hedging Relationships
+ Details
No definition available.
|X
- Definition
+ References
Other net gain (loss) on derivative instruments recognized in earnings during the period.
+ Details
No definition available.
|X
- Definition
+ References
Total amount of gain (loss) derived from fair value hedges recognized in net interest income in the period.
+ Details
No definition available.
|X
- Definition
+ References
Amount of gain (loss) recognized in the income statement from the hedging ineffectiveness of a fair value hedge.
+ Details
No definition available.
|X
- Definition
+ References
Represents interest income/expense on derivatives in qualifying fair-value hedging relationships. Does not include interest income/expense of the respective hedged item.
+ Details
No definition available.
|X
- Definition
+ References
Net gains losses on qualifying active fair-value hedging relationships
+ Details
No definition available.
|X
- Definition
+ References
Amount of gain (loss) from the increase (decrease) in fair value of derivative and nonderivative instruments designated as fair value hedging instruments recognized in the income statement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Amount of the increase (decrease) in fair value of the hedged item in a fair value hedge recognized in the income statement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details